pthread_main_np(3)

NAME

pthread_main_np - identify the initial thread

LIBRARY

library ``libc_r'' library ``libpthread'' library ``libthr''

SYNOPSIS

#include <pthread_np.h>
int
pthread_main_np(void);

DESCRIPTION

The pthread_main_np() function is used in userland threads
environment to
identify the initial thread. Its semantics is similar to
the Solaris's
thr_main() function.

RETURN VALUES

The pthread_main_np() function returns 1 if the calling
thread is the
initial thread, 0 if the calling thread is not the initial
thread, and -1
if the thread's initialization has not yet completed.

SEE ALSO

pthread_create(3), pthread_equal(3), pthread_self(3)

AUTHORS

This manual page was written by Alexey Zelkin <phan
tom@FreeBSD.org>.
BSD February 13, 2003
Copyright © 2010-2025 Platon Technologies, s.r.o.           Index | Man stránky | tLDP | Dokumenty | Utilitky | O projekte
Design by styleshout